Exploring Data Warehouse and Data Mart Similarities and Differences
1. What are the similarities and differences between a data warehouse and a data mart?
A data warehouse and a data mart are both related to the storage and management of data in an organization. The following are the similarities and differences between the two.
Understanding Data Warehouse:
Data Warehouse: A data warehouse is a centralized repository of all the data that is generated by an organization over time. The data warehouse collects data from various sources such as sales, finance, marketing, and operations. It stores historical data that is used for data mining and analysis. It is designed to support decision-making in an organization.
Understanding Data Mart:
Data Mart: A data mart is a subset of a data warehouse. It is designed to serve a specific department or business unit in an organization. A data mart is created by selecting a subset of data from the data warehouse. The data mart contains only the data that is relevant to the specific business unit. Data marts are designed to provide quick access to data for analysis and decision-making. They are easier to maintain and cost less to develop than data warehouses.
Similarities:
- Both data warehouse and data mart store and manage data.
- They are designed to support decision-making in an organization.
- They are used for data mining and analysis.
- They are both used to improve the quality of data in an organization.
Differences:
- Data warehouse stores all data that is generated by an organization while data mart is designed to serve a specific department or business unit in an organization.
- Data warehouse stores historical data while data mart contains only the data that is relevant to the specific business unit.
- Data warehouse is more complex and takes longer to develop while data mart is easier to develop and maintain.
Understanding the similarities and differences between data warehouse and data mart is crucial for organizations to effectively utilize their data storage and management systems.